Overview
The Great Reeperbahn Tour with the Kiezjungs offers a special look at St. Pauli. This witty tour gives lots of info about the area in about 2 hours. It is a walking tour that explores the culture and history of the area.
Visitors will see the famous shops and squares. They'll also discover the hidden corners and stories of St. Pauli. They'll meet the unique people who live there and experience what makes the area special. One of the stops includes a visit to the Crack Boxing Cellar.
A professional local guide leads the way. This tour does not allow participation from anyone under 15 years old unless they are with a legal guardian. To see the box cellar of the Ritze, visitors are expected to buy a drink from the host.

Crack Boxing Cellar
Descend into the legendary Crack Boxing Cellar, a raw and authentic training ground where boxing titans like the Klitschko brothers honed their skills. Feel the echoes of past champions as you explore this underground haven, a testament to the dedication and grit required to reach the pinnacle of the sport.
